Draft Grade — Steelers
Overall B+
ValueB NeedC+ TradesA- FutureA
More right than wrong for the Steelers, and a B+ to prove it.

You can usually follow a front office's logic. This one is harder. The Steelers spent pick 53 on Tyler Guyton while quarterback, interior defensive lineman and other spots sat unaddressed.

They covered a lot of ground and still skipped quarterback, which is a strange place to end up. They banked enough surplus on Wilson to cover a lot of smaller sins.

They left with safety solved and the rest of the wish list mostly ticked off. A modest surplus at the table, banked quietly.

All told, a draft that does its job without fuss, and there is real value in that.

Pick Analysis
Pick21 Rnd1 Taliese Fuaga
In No. 21 they get a blindside protector at fair value. More want than need.
Pick53 Rnd2 Tyler Guyton
Of all the spots to shop, they chose offensive lineman. Tyler Guyton in the Round 2 slot leaves quarterback, interior defensive lineman and other spots for later.
Pick85 Rnd3 Payton Wilson
The board had Payton Wilson higher than pick No. 85, and the linebacker fell to them anyway. A sensible fit that makes the depth chart a little sturdier.
Pick197 Rnd6 Christian Jones
Good price on Christian Jones in the 197th overall pick, a hair ahead of his grade with no real quibbles. A want dressed up as a pick, at a spot they had covered.
Pick199 Rnd6 JD Bertrand
A tidy bit of business in the 199th pick, where JD Bertrand graded well above the range. It plugs a real leak on the depth chart.
Pick240 Rnd7 Aaron Frost
A market-rate offensive lineman, with the board and the slot shaking hands on Aaron Frost. They doubled down on a strength rather than a need.
Pick242 Rnd7 Ja'Had Carter
A straight-up fair deal on Ja'Had Carter at Round 7, Pick 22, value and slot in agreement. The biggest hole on the depth chart just got a whole lot smaller.
